Twin Flames: Why True Union Requires God as the Stronghold

In the language of spirituality, the term twin flames is often used to describe the deep, magnetic bond between two souls who mirror one another. It is spoken of as an eternal connection—a love that transcends lifetimes. Yet in the search for union, many find themselves in cycles of longing, separation, and disappointment. Why? Because the foundation matters.

A Union Without God is Fragile

When twin flames attempt to unite without God at the center, the bond is easily swayed by human weakness: ego, wounds, expectations, and fear. The connection might feel powerful, but without the covering and direction of God, it becomes unstable. What was meant to be healing can instead become draining.

True union is not just about romantic fulfillment—it’s about spiritual alignment. The periods of separation you experience may not simply be timing or coincidence; they can reflect misalignment with God Himself. Until the heart is aligned with Him, even the strongest human bond cannot fully thrive.

God as the Stronghold

True union requires a stronghold greater than passion or desire—it requires the presence of God Himself. Scripture reminds us:

“A cord of three strands is not quickly broken.” (Ecclesiastes 4:12)

When two souls come together with God as the third strand, the relationship is strengthened, protected, and sanctified. God is the One who refines love, purifies motives, heals brokenness, and establishes unity that endures. Without Him, twin flames can only circle around their reflections. With Him, they reflect His light together.

The Purpose of the Union

Twin flame union was never meant to be an end in itself. Its higher purpose is to glorify God—to become a living testimony of His love, reconciliation, and creative power. Union rooted in Him transforms from a search for personal fulfillment into a shared mission of Kingdom impact.
